I've seen some bits on the "smoke stack" windmills too. They use an impeller blade that runs the entire height of the "stack", actually, not quite an Archimedes Screw but close. I'll look for some more references when I'm more awake. The key is that it doesn't care which way the wind is blowing, it takes up a much smaller square footage, and it can easily be completely covered in wire mesh to prevent bird accidents.--
